Fused Deposition Modeling with ABS

Fused deposition modeling (FDM) is a popular 3D printing technology that uses thermoplastic filaments to create 3D objects. One of the most commonly used materials in FDM is acrylonitrile butadiene styrene (ABS). Fused Deposition Mode Printing

Fused Deposition Mode (FDM) printing is an additive manufacturing process that involves the creation of three-dimensional objects. It is one of the most popular types of 3D printing and is used extensively in prototyping and product development. Cost-effective Five Axis Machining Questions

Five axis machining is a manufacturing process that involves cutting or shaping of materials using a five-axis machine. This process is widely used in various industries, including aerospace, automotive, medical, and others.
